Experience Melbourne's Celebrated Street Art and Laneways
How does one truly capture the essence of Melbourne? The city's celebrated laneways function as colorful canvases that embody its diverse spirit. Concealed from the lively streets, these tight passageways are embellished with vivid murals and elaborate graffiti, displaying the creations of both local and international artists. Hosier Lane, arguably the most well-known, attracts art lovers who admire its constantly changing showcase of creativity. The environment is filled with a feeling of wonder, where each bend exposes new creative expressions and tales.
As visitors wander through these alleyways, the combination of urban culture and art becomes evident. Boutique shops and cafés tucked away within this network of passages encourage guests to pause and absorb the ambiance. From playful stencils to expansive artistic installations, Melbourne's thriving street art culture not only elevates the visual surroundings but also captures the city's dynamic character, making it an essential experience for all those exploring Melbourne.
Discover the Best of Melbourne's Markets and Food Scene
Melbourne's dynamic laneways effortlessly draw visitors into an equally mesmerizing experience: its bustling markets and diverse food scene. The city offers a rich tapestry of flavors, from the celebrated Queen Victoria Market, where farm-fresh produce and artisan delicacies flourish, to the vibrant South Melbourne Market, known for its handcrafted products and global flavors. Here, visitors can indulge in a variety of treats ranging from freshly baked pastries to traditional Vietnamese pho.
Food truck culture contributes to the excitement, with a variety of vendors establishing their presence around the city, offering innovative dishes that reflect Melbourne's multicultural spirit. Local food festivals frequently celebrate the rich culinary diversity, showcasing local chefs and their creations.
For those seeking unique souvenirs, places like the Rose Street Artists' Market celebrate local talent, presenting artisan-made jewelry and creative pieces. Visiting Melbourne's diverse markets and dining destinations not only delights the senses but also connects visitors with the city's dynamic community spirit.
Unwind in Melbourne's Beautiful Green Spaces and Gardens
Situated among the metropolitan scenery, visitors can find serene escapes in the verdant parks and gardens of Melbourne. These green sanctuaries offer a rejuvenating contrast to the bustling city life. Royal Botanic Gardens, with its wide open lawns and rich plant varieties, invites leisurely strolls and peaceful picnics. The beloved Fitzroy Gardens, renowned for its timeless characteristics and curving trails, offers a scenic backdrop for both families and couples.
Albert Park, featuring a stunning lake, makes an excellent destination for outdoor activities including jogging, cycling, or leisurely relaxation by the water. In contrast, Carlton Gardens highlights the magnificence of Victorian-era landscaping, adorned with impressive fountains and historically significant buildings. Visitors longing for serenity can find a peaceful escape in the tranquil corners of Princes Park, far from the city's noise and commotion. Melbourne's parks and gardens not only elevate the city's visual appeal but also function as vital areas for leisure and relaxation.

Cultural Celebrations Throughout the Year
What positions Melbourne as a premier destination for cultural enthusiasts? Melbourne plays host to a diverse range of lively festivals year-round, showcasing its rich heritage and artistic diversity. From the Melbourne International Comedy Festival, which draws humor lovers from around the globe, to the Melbourne International Film Festival, celebrating cinematic talent, all attendees are sure to discover something captivating. The renowned Moomba Festival captures the city's community energy with colorful parades and water sports, while White Night converts Melbourne's thoroughfares into a stunning immersive art spectacle. Additionally, the Australian Music Week showcases emerging artists across various genres. Such festivals embody Melbourne's vibrant and ever-evolving cultural scene, encouraging both residents and tourists to participate in the city's creative endeavors and communal festivities. Melbourne stands as a genuine testament to a city that celebrates culture throughout the entire year.
Thrilling Outdoor Activities in Melbourne: Beaches and Hiking
Melbourne boasts a wealth of thrilling outdoor adventures that cater to every type of outdoor enthusiast, from sun worshippers to nature enthusiasts. The city's stunning beaches, such as St Kilda and Brighton, offer plenty of options for swimming, sunbathing, and water sports. Guests can delight in picturesque walks along the shore or enjoy beachside cafes.
For individuals who enjoy the peacefulness of the outdoors, the close by Dandenong Ranges presents a number of hiking trails that traverse lush forests and provide spectacular views. The 1000 Steps Kokoda Track is particularly popular among hikers, testing them through its steep ascent and significant historical background.
Furthermore, thrill-seekers can explore the Yarra River via kayaking or biking along its beautiful riverside paths. Whether relaxing on the shore or embarking on an exhilarating trek, Melbourne's diverse outdoor activities provide an exhilarating retreat for anyone looking to embrace the great outdoors.

Distinguished Local Dining Spots
As tourists navigate the lively avenues of this iconic Australian destination, they rapidly realize that its dining offerings are as multifaceted as its heritage. Celebrated dining establishments like Attica and Flower Drum highlight Melbourne's standing as a hub of creative gastronomy. Attica, renowned for its unique Australian ingredients, delivers a premium culinary journey that draws gastronomes from across the globe. Meanwhile, Flower Drum serves refined Cantonese cuisine within a sophisticated atmosphere, cementing its place as an essential stop for lovers of authentic cuisine. For a more casual experience, the iconic Chin Chin serves up Southeast Asian-inspired dishes, filled with a dynamic and spirited ambiance. Each venue not only showcases remarkable culinary craftsmanship but also captures Melbourne's multicultural spirit, ensuring that every meal becomes a cherished memory woven into the city's character.

Common Questions and Answers
What Is the Best Time to Visit Melbourne?
The ideal time to explore Melbourne is throughout spring (September to November) and autumn (March to May). Both seasons provide mild weather, lively festivals, and smaller crowds, enhancing the overall experience for travelers exploring the city.
How Do I Get Around Melbourne Easily?
Traveling around the city is easiest through the well-developed public transport system, including trams, trains, and buses. Alternatively, biking or walking through the foot-traffic-friendly streets provides a beautiful and rewarding experience for discovering the city.
